    Ravens sign QB Dennis Dixon to PS

    Jason La Canfora‏@JasonLaCanfora

    Ravens signing former Steelers QB Dennis Dixon to their practice squad. Tyrod Taylor, their No 2, had shaky preseason though team likes him

    Jason La Canfora‏@JasonLaCanfora

    Ravens had Dixon in for offseason workout, chose to sign Curtis Painter instead. Painter, since cut, was with QB coach Caldwell in Indy.
